--The
Ziegfeld girls were a product of the famous impresario
Florenz Ziegfeld (3/21/1869-1932).
Dubbed
as the "Most beautiful girls in the world" (not even
one ugly one.) Many
of the women who
|
|
worked with the Ziegfeld shows moved on to become well known stars
and actresses. They were famous for their tambourine and cane
routines used in many of the shows. 1907 was the first "Follies"
Ziegfeld produced and featured the Anna Held Girls. However he
was producing shows prior to this. His first successful production
was in 1899 entitled "Papa's Wife" starring Anna Held
and another in 1905 entitled the Parisian Model.

Showgirls, as they were often called were and are basically a
girl in the revue or musical comedy who did not generally dance
or sing in the chorus. It was her figure or beauty that when in
costume would lend glamour to the production or dress up the Stage.
Florence Ziegfeld's Girls were the main exponents of this usage.
Today however, they usually will dance or sing and are usually
found in Cabarets.

During these times there were also the "Gold
diggers" looking for a rich husband as well by being
in the revues (not all of them they say), this was very
well known and capitalized upon as it brought playboys from all
around the world to spend big money. Most of the women however
ended up with nothing in the form of stardom or riches by the
use of these tactics (the men were not - very stupid),
however many of these ladies did became well respected over all.
The "Follies" lasted from 1907-1931.

The Follies would also utilize dance acts such as Hal Leroy, Ann
Pennington, Gilda Gray, Marilyn Miller, Nicholas Brothers, Josephine
Baker, Buck and Bubbles Vilma and Buddy Ebsen etc. Some of the
Ziegfeld Girl dancers below were also in other groups such as
the Goldwyn
Girls, and Gold
diggers.
